AEVEX Corp. notifies investors of an October 20, 2026 deadline to apply as lead plaintiff in a securities class action lawsuit

Executive summary: AEVEX Corp. received a notice from Kahn Swick & Foti LLC informing investors of a class action securities lawsuit and the October 20, 2026 deadline to file lead plaintiff applications. The lead plaintiff appointment influences the direction of the litigation and potential settlement outcomes for affected shareholders.

Who is involved: AEVEX Corp., its investors, law firm Kahn Swick & Foti LLC (partner Charles C. Foti Jr.), and prospective lead plaintiffs.

Likely next: Investors must submit lead plaintiff applications by October 20, 2026; thereafter the court will select a lead plaintiff and the case will proceed to further litigation stages.

Kahn Swick & Foti, LLC, partnering with former Louisiana Attorney General Charles C. Foti Jr., issued a press release informing AEVEX shareholders that they may seek appointment as lead plaintiff in a pending class action suit. The notice specifies the application deadline and provides contact information for the law firm. No further details about the allegations or potential damages are included in the release.
